Grab Your Customer's Attention!

Submitted by ronmaier
Wed, 14 Nov 2007

Merchandising used to be thought of as a waste of money for businesses running on a small budget. Attractive displays were reserved for the wealthy and successful large chain stores. Today, there are more small businesses than ever and you’ve got to find a way to get ahead. You need to make yourself unique and special in every way possible. The way to do that is to pay attention to detail. Brand your image and attract attention at the same time by concentrating on merchandising as an important part of your marketing plan.

Figure out what unique services and products you have to offer and push those ideas and products. Be sure to deliver on all the promises that you make and stick to your specific company theme. Choose racks and floor plans that match your retail marketing plan. Keeping your theme in mind, you can choose chrome, black, brushed nickel or other metals for your display racks. Design your walls and counters to match every aspect of the store.

Small details should play an important role as well. Even your clothes hangers can attract customers, entice them to spend more money, display your items in a positive light and encourage customers to return. High-quality wooden hangers give the impression of timelessness and longevity of the product. Live up to your customer’s expectations by providing quality details around every corner.

Your signs and promotions should represent the feelings and impressions that you would like to convey about your business. High-end stores shouldn’t use cheap-looking signs or bad copy flyers. This can reflect on your business and turn the customer off. Stick to high quality, sturdy, well printed materials when you have a promotion or sale.

A lack of lighting or even improper lighting can turn customers away or they’ll simply not notice your store. You’ve spent the money on your location, space and merchandise, now concentrate on the details. Lighting is an important part of your shopping environment. Do you want your customers excited or relaxed? Do you want to highlight certain new items or attract attention to your sale racks? Lighting is important for attracting attention to certain areas, such as your display cases, but it can also be used to deter shoplifters. A dimly lit dressing room or dark corners hidden from the cash register are encouraging for thieves. Dim lighting makes them feel more comfortable and like they’re not being watched.

Keep your window displays updated often. Go with a theme that matches the season, promotion or event that you are focusing on at the time. Keep the lighting interesting and have a central focal point for people to focus on. Changing out your window displays often will help keep people interested in checking out your store over and over. Don’t discount the importance of all the little details in your store. You can’t afford not to.
